CVE-2022-44589: WordPress miniOrange's Google Authenticator Plugin <= 5.6.1 is vulnerable to Sensitive Data Exposure
First published: Fri Dec 29 2023(Updated: )
Exposure of Sensitive Information to an Unauthorized Actor vulnerability in miniOrange miniOrange's Google Authenticator – WordPress Two Factor Authentication – 2FA , Two Factor, OTP SMS and Email | Passwordless login.This issue affects miniOrange's Google Authenticator – WordPress Two Factor Authentication – 2FA , Two Factor, OTP SMS and Email | Passwordless login: from n/a through 5.6.1.

Remedy
Update to 5.6.2 or a higher version.
